Friday, October 18, 2024 will be the final day that Eastwood Collegiate will be using commercial social media accounts to communicate about school events. Any further information that looks like it is coming from Eastwood C.I. is not official or supported by the school. 

ECI has made this decision in agreement with other WRDSB secondary schools and with the WRDSB’s Student Code of Conduct (WRDSB, 2024).  Research substantiates the negative impact of cell phone use (and by extension, social media) on youth academic performance (UNESCO, 2023) and the extent to which youth engage with electronic devices (CAMH).  The Ministry of Education’s Policy/Program Memorandum 128 stipulates that students “[M]ust not use personal mobile devices during instructional time except under the following circumstances: for educational purposes, as directed by the educator; for health and medical purposes; to support special education needs” (PPM 128, 2024).

Guided by our dedication and care to support each and every student in our community, we will work together to determine new channels of communication that ensure all students can access school information while prioritizing learning. Communication regarding school activities will be shared via the ECI School Website, School Day, classroom and guidance Google Classrooms, and within the school building itself.  Any communications from an ECI social media account after this date should be disregarded.
